def run
  validations = validate_translations
  return result(:inconclusive, validations, "translation validation failed") unless validations.all?(&:valid)
  return result(:inconclusive, validations, "z3 executable not found") unless @solver.available?

  solved = @solver.solve(ProductProgram.call(@old_translation, @new_translation))
  case solved[:verdict]
  when :unsat then result(:no_difference_found, validations, "Z3 returned unsat")
  when :sat then result(:difference_found, validations, "Z3 returned sat", counterexample(solved[:output]))
  else result(:inconclusive, validations, "Z3 returned unknown", solved[:output])
  end
end
